Abstract
The primary operation performed by cloud computing is to provide dynamic storage capacity and security to its users. The main benefit from using the cloud computing is the reduction in the economic expenditure and ease in the accessibility of data. This whole mechanism involves various security algorithms; still there are some security issues which needs to be solved. In this paper, various security algorithms have been discussed in order to analyze the performance of the algorithms and to find out that which encryption algorithm is better for the data protection in the cloud computing platform. The mainly concerned algorithms in this paper are RSA Algorithm and Modification in RSA Encryption Algorithm (MREA). One of the modifications in RSA encryption algorithm is named as Homomorphic Encryption Algorithm.
